One of the most controversial design choices was the complete absence of a traditional "Game Over" screen. If the Prince misses a jump or is about to be executed by an enemy, Elika utilizes her magic to pull him back to the last stable platform. While critics at the time argued this eliminated tension and made the game "too easy," modern retrospectives often praise it as an elegant solution to pacing, keeping the player in a continuous state of flow without immersion-breaking loading screens. Like many games of its era, Prince of Persia (2008) ties some of its physics and logic to the framerate. Running the game at extreme framerates (above 60 FPS) on modern high-refresh-rate monitors can occasionally cause scripted platforming sequences to fail or cause Elika’s AI to desynchronize. Limiting the game to a stable 60 FPS via graphics control panels (such as NVIDIA Control Panel or AMD Radeon Software) ensures a smooth, glitch-free experience. Controller Compatibility

Released in late 2008, this iteration of Prince of Persia was a bold departure for Ubisoft. It abandoned the continuous combat and stressful time-rewinding mechanics of its predecessors in favor of a flow-state platformer focused on exploration and harmony. 1. Breathtaking Artistic Direction
